Ogema woman arrested for gun threat in Richwood store, 'gun' turns out to be sex toy

Jamie Ann Chilton, 56, of rural Ogema has been charged in Becker County District Court with felony threats of violence and misdemeanor assault.

According to court records, on Oct. 8 law enforcement officers were called to the Richwood Store, where Chilton had allegedly threatened a man, claiming to have a gun in her back pocket. She was allegedly on her way towards White Earth in an older black pickup truck.

A witness said Chilton came into the store with another person and threatened to sue the owner and an employee. The conversation got heated and Chilton allegedly threatened to shoot the owner. A witness said she appeared scary and "high or something." A video shows her pacing around the store and arguing, while reaching towards an item in her back pocket several times.

A man inside the store went outside with her, telling the officer he just wanted to get her out of the store and to not get shot.

Once the two of them were outside, Chilton allegedly reached into her back pocket and pulled out, not a gun, but a sex toy, and swung it at the man, hitting the left side of his face. She then left in the pickup truck.

On Nov. 5, Chilton appeared before Becker County District Court Judge Gretchen Thilmony for an omnibus hearing.
